You will be updated with latest job alerts via emailThe Texas Education Agency is seeking an experienced Senior Business Analyst to support multiple projects aimed at improving outcomes for Texas students with a primary focus on the Early Childhood Integrated Data System project.
This role involves advanced business analysis and user experience design to ensure positive and productive end-user experiences. The BA will ensure design decisions are grounded in user research adhere to agency standards and align with industry best practices. Serving as the conduit between program/customer stakeholders and the software development team the BA will manage requirements from initial elicitation through implementation and post-deployment enhancements.
The candidate will participate throughout the entire software development life cycle (SDLC) focusing on requirements management verification and fulfillment.
Elicit requirements through interviews with customers and create clear well-written system requirements.
Collaborate with product teams developers and stakeholders to define solutions.
Develop user stories and use cases in alignment with BA best practices.
Design mockups and/or wireframes in accordance with UX best practices.
Support business process re-engineering and software process improvements.
Ensure compliance with agency design standards and SDLC procedures.
Facilitate communication between stakeholders and development teams.
Manage requirements and track changes throughout the project lifecycle.
